Sunday, October 21, 2012

tutorial opengl 01

Saturday, October 20, 2012

Monday, October 15, 2012

Programmation 3D via OpenGL sous ubuntu : Initiation

      OpenGL (Open Graphics Library) est une spécification qui définit une API multiplate-forme pour la conception d'applications générant des images 3D (mais également 2D). Elle utilise en interne les représentations de la géométrie projective pour éviter toute situation faisant intervenir des infinis.
      Le developpement necessite l'installation de la bibliothèque graphique OpenGL et la glut qui permet de creer une fenetre graphique et de gerer les evènements tels que le click de souris et les touches du clavier.
      Sous ubuntu, l'installation des outils de developpement consiste à entrer dans la console la commande suivante:

    sudo apt-get install freeglut3-dev 

      Pour compiler le code ecrite en language C (exemple: fichier1.c) :

gcc -o exemple1 fichier1.c -lGLU lglut


     et pour executer le code compilé:

./exemple1






Sunday, October 14, 2012





Un crack est un programme qui s'applique sur un logiciel (remplace l’exécutif) pour:
• Soit pouvoir utiliser le logiciel sans avoir besoin que le CD du logiciel soit inséré dans le lecteur CD (on nomme souvent ces crack des « No CD »).
• Soit pour enlever une protection…
Le cracking est une activité illégale jamais admise par les éditeurs de logiciels. Mais, il existe des programmes spécialement conçus pour être craqués.
Ils permettent aux crackers de pouvoir s'adonner à leur passion de manière tout à fait légale, ou encore la formation ou l'entrainement aux techniques de crackage. Ces programmes sont appelés des crackme.



Un patch est un correctif développé par le vendeur du logiciel.Ca permet d'ajouter quelques fonctionnalités qui n'étaient pas prêtes au moment du lancement public ou bien ça permet de corriger des bugs.

Parfois c'est aussi un petit ajout fait par quelqu'un d'autre pour rajouter quelque chose (une langue, enlever une protection…) à un logiciel déjà existant.

Le premier est toujours légal, le deuxième peut avoir tous les status, parfois encouragé par la société productrice du logiciel, parfois toléré, parfois illégal...



Un keygen est,tous simplement, un générateur de clés(abréviation de « Key generator ») générant des numéros de séries afin d'installer/déverrouiller/lancer une application.
Pour un logiciel donné, la clé de licence qu'on te fournit répond à un certain langage, ce n'est JAMAIS le fruit d'un hasard.
Le générateur de clé lui dispose d’algorithmes capables de générer des clés en respectant la logique du logiciel concerné.

Pour l'utiliser, il y a des informations qu'il faut lui renseigner avant de pouvoir obtenir une clé.